Fabric & Hooping

At about 116.1 stitches/cm² the fill is moderate: one layer of medium-weight cut-away handles most wovens, while knits want a second layer or a fusible backing. At 66.6 × 67.3 mm a 4×4 in hoop is plenty.

Stitching Notes

9 colors across 8 changes makes this a real thread-management job: lay the spools out in sequence order first and keep the color chart to hand. Being a PES file, the thread assignments come embedded, so most machines will display the color list for you.

What to Make With It

A picture-style design wants a flat, stable surface where it can be seen whole: a framed hoop piece, a quilt centre, a cushion front or the back of a jacket. Avoid stretchy garments, which distort the shape.
